The Role of Return to Player (RTP)
When evaluating different game options, a crucial metric to consider is the Return to Player (RTP) percentage. RTP represents the theoretical percentage of all wagered money that a game will pay back to players over a long period of time. A higher RTP generally indicates a more favorable game for players, although it’s important to remember that RTP is a theoretical average and does not guarantee individual winning sessions. Players who are looking to strategically approach their gaming experience often favor games with higher RTPs, as this can potentially improve their long-term odds. Information about RTP is usually readily available on the casino's website, or through reviews and comparisons conducted by independent gaming authorities. Understanding this element is integral to responsible gaming and informed decision-making.
| Game Type | Typical RTP Range | Volatility |
|---|---|---|
| Slot Machines | 92% – 98% | Low to High |
| Blackjack | 95% – 99% | Low |
| Roulette (European) | 97.3% | Medium |
| Baccarat | 98.9% | Low |
This table showcases general RTP ranges for common casino games. Volatility indicates the risk involved, with low volatility offering more frequent but smaller wins, and high volatility providing less frequent but potentially larger payouts.

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important aspect of any casino bonus. They represent the total amount of money a player must wager before they can cash out any winnings derived from the bonus. For example, if a bonus has a 30x wagering requirement, and the player receives a $100 bonus, they must wager $3,000 ($100 x 30) before they can withdraw any associated winnings. Failing to meet these requirements can result in the loss of both the bonus and any winnings obtained. Therefore, players should carefully calculate the wagering requirements and assess whether they are realistic and achievable given their playing style and bankroll. It's worth noting that different games may contribute differently towards meeting wagering requirements; for instance, slots typically contribute 100%, while table games may contribute a smaller percentage.

Effective Bankroll Management Strategies
Regardless of the games played or the bonuses utilized, effective bankroll management is paramount to responsible and sustainable online casino gaming. A bankroll is the total amount of money a player has allocated specifically for gambling. A fundamental principle of bankroll management is to set a budget and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ses or wager more than one can afford to lose. Dividing the bankroll into smaller units is another crucial strategy. This allows players to extend their playtime and mitigate the risk of depleting their funds quickly. For example, if a player has a $500 bankroll, they might divide it into 50 units of $10 each, wagering only one unit per spin or hand.
Setting Limits and Sticking to Them
Establishing limits is a cornerstone of responsible gaming and effective bankroll management. These limits can encompass both financial limits—the maximum amount of money one is willing to wager—and time limits—the maximum amount of time spent gaming. Many online casinos offer tools to help players set these limits, such as deposit limits, loss limits, and session time limits. Utilizing these tools can provide an extra layer of control and prevent impulsive behavior. It’s also important to avoid playing when emotional, as this can cloud judgment and lead to reckless decisions. A clear and disciplined approach to bankroll management is the key to enjoying the thrill of online casinos without risking significant financial harm. Remember that gambling should always be viewed as a form of entertainment, not a source of income.

The Importance of Secure Platforms and Licensing
Before engaging with any online casino, it is crucial to verify its legitimacy and security. Reputable casinos are licensed and regulated by recognized gaming auth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ority, the UK Gambling Commission, or the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. Licensing ensures that the casino adheres to strict standards of f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Look for the licensing information prominently displayed on the casino's website, typically in the footer. Additionally, ensure that the casino employs robust security measures to protect your personal and financial information. This includes utilizing SSL encryption to encrypt data transmission and implementing secure payment gateways to process transactions safely. Reading reviews from other players can also provide valuable insights into the casino's reputation and trustworthiness.
